  9. #9
    Corpse shield is a 900k Absorb (more if the pet is actually being healed for the duration)
    AMS is a 600K magic absorb
    Death Strike in PvP heal about 120k
    Fallen Crusader heal about 180k in PvP
    Cadaverous palour can be as high or low as your appoints hardest magic dmg attacks.

  10. #10
    It's mainly absorbs from AMS, Corpse shield, etc that gives such a high #.
